You parked it "running fine" last November. But over the winter, tires lose air, batteries die, and brake fluid absorbs moisture. Before you head out for your first long ride, let a professional set of eyes verify your machine is road-worthy.
This is a Visual Triage. We don't take the engine apart; we check the "Life or Death" consumables that keep you safe.
The 20-Point "Triage" Checklist: We put the bike on the lift and verify:
Brakes: Pad thickness, fluid condition (moisture check), and line integrity.
Tires: Date codes (Age), dry rot inspection, pressure check, and tread depth.
Drive System: Chain tension, lubrication, and sprocket tooth health.
Controls: Cable free-play (Clutch/Throttle) and lever pivots.
Electrical: Headlight, tail light, brake switches, and turn signals.
Fluids: Oil level and coolant level check.
